Leer Afrikaans: Versamelname

'n Versamelnaam of versamelwoord is ’n selfstandige naamwoord wat ’n versameling dinge van dieselfde soort aandui. Hoewel versamelname na 'n versameling of groepering verwys, is hulle almal enkelvoude.

Leer Afrikaans: Dieregeluide

Dieregeluide is werkwoorde wat gebruik word om die geluide wat diere maak te beskryf, soos die die kwetter van voëls of die brul van 'n leeu. Die woorde is dikwels klanknabootsing van die klank wat die dier maak, maar nie altyd nie.

Visual Memory: 3 Important Reasons Why It Matters

Visual memory involves storing and retrieving previously experienced visual sensations and perceptions when the stimuli that originally evoked them are no longer present. Various researchers have stated that as much as eighty percent of all learning takes place through the eye, with visual memory existing as a crucial aspect of learning.

Leer Afrikaans: Intensiewe Vorme

Intensiewe vorme is byvoeglike naamwoorde in die versterkende graad en word dus gebruik om 'n byvoeglike naamwoord te versterk. 'n Voorbeeld hiervan is brandarm, wat baie arm beteken.

Arrows Exercise with a Twist

This exercise consists of four levels and develops a variety of skills such as directionality, sequencing and divided attention. Divided attention is a higher-level skill where you have to perform two (or more) tasks at the same time, and attention is required for the performance of both (or all) the tasks.

Leer Afrikaans: Homofone

Homofone is woorde wat van mekaar verskil wat die spelling en betekenis betref, maar dieselfde klink as ’n ander woord. Byvoorbeeld, fee verwys na 'n sprokiesfiguur, terwyl vee 'n versamelnaam vir skape en beeste is, maar ook 'n werkwoord kan wees.
